I just wanna to know, what is refugium use for and the benefit. Can provide me some photo????? because I never know about it.... When I setup my SW tank I never been told about this refugium....maybe in my country not using this method for filteration. Even if I go to aquarium shop and asking about this metter they don't know and asking me back what is it....?

Hoping someone can explain?????? :help:
 
A refugium is an area, typically of the sump, or as a hang-on box, that provides nutrient export by using live rock, sand and macro algae such as Chaetomorph..usually has a slow flow through refugium which allows a long contact time between algae and water.

The original purpose is to provide refuge to animals (like pods) and/or algae that might be preyed upon in the tank giving them a chance to develop and sustain without being wiped out. This type of refugium might be inside or outside the tank. There are many benefits to connecting an external refugium including increased water volume, a place to put more live rock and increase filtartion, and a place to put all your equipment heaters, skimmer etc so they aren't visible and don't take up space in your display tank. So people often keep them for these reasons and not to simply provide refuge.
